Cephalexin
54 NDCs across 8 manufacturers|54 Generic,0 Brand
Cephalexin is used to treat human bites, infectious bone diseases, escherichia coli infections, haemophilus infections, klebsiella infections and moraxellaceae infections, per the National Library of Medicine's MED-RT classification.
▸ More about this market▾ Less
The brand product was first FDA-approved before 1982, and the first generic was approved Jan 1, 1982. FDA's Orange Book lists 32 AB-rated (therapeutically equivalent) products for this ingredient. In 2024, Medicare Part D spent $58 million on Cephalexin across 7.5 million claims for 5.3 million beneficiaries.
Cephalexin is available as 54 NDCs from 8 manufacturers (54 generic, 0 brand), with NADAC prices from $0.09 to $4.98 per EA — the most expensive product costs about 54× the cheapest. Every pack size and labeler in this drug market is compared side-by-side below.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is Cephalexin used to treat?
Cephalexin is used to treat human bites, infectious bone diseases, escherichia coli infections, haemophilus infections, klebsiella infections and moraxellaceae infections, per the National Library of Medicine's MED-RT classification.
When did Cephalexin become available as a generic?
FDA approved the first generic Cephalexin (ANDA) on Jan 1, 1982. The Orange Book currently lists 32 AB-rated products for this ingredient, meaning FDA considers them therapeutically equivalent to the brand.
How much does Medicare spend on Cephalexin?
In 2024, Medicare Part D spent $58 million on Cephalexin across 7.5 million claims for 5.3 million beneficiaries.
How many Cephalexin products are on the market?
The Cephalexin drug market contains 54 NDCs from 8 manufacturers — 54 generic and 0 brand products.
What is the price range for Cephalexin?
NADAC reference prices for Cephalexin range from $0.0921 to $4.9762 per EA — the most expensive product costs about 54× the cheapest. 16 additional products are priced per different units (e.g. liquids per ML) and aren't directly comparable.
Which manufacturers make Cephalexin?
8 manufacturers list Cephalexin in NADAC. Ranked by number of NDCs, the largest are Ascend Laboratories, LLC (13), Aurobindo Pharma Limited (10), Teva Pharmaceuticals USA Inc. (10), Lupin Pharmaceuticals Inc. (8), Chartwell RX LLC (6).
